During the process of food-making of plants(photosynthesis),there are two reactions that occur---the light-dependent reaction and the light-independent reaction. These two reactions happen in the different parts of the chloroplast. Light-independent occurs at the chloroplast's stroma while the light-dependent reaction takes place in the thylakoid of the chloroplast. In the light-dependent reaction, ATP (Adenosine Triphosphate) and NADPH (Nicotinamide Adenine Dinucleotide Phosphate) are formed. Therefore the answer is, " During photosynthesis, ATP production or synthesis happens because of the light-dependent reaction happening in the thylakoid".
